The Indian Wars Volunteer
Recollections of the Conflict Against the Snakes, Shoshone, Bannocks, Modocs and Other Native Tribes of the American North West

This classic narrative delves into the Indian Wars that shaped the American Northwest, offering a detailed exploration of the conflicts between Native Americans and settlers. It captures the complexities of these encounters, highlighting key battles, cultural clashes, and the impact on indigenous communities. Rich in historical context, the book provides insights into the motivations and experiences of both sides, making it an essential read for those interested in American history and the dynamics of frontier life.
